Qualifying: Pole for Newman

Rookie Ryan Newman, a rookie in name only, dashed to his fifth pole of the season Friday in time trials for Sunday's Pop Secret 400 at North Carolina Speedway

Newman averaged 155.836 mph for his fast lap around the 1.017mi oval, easily outrunning sudden sensation Jamie McMurray (154.540), winner at Charlotte, continuing as stand-in for injured Sterling Marlin in the No. 40 car.

Todd Bodine, his future in doubt, qualified third, followed by Mike Skinner and Mark Martin.

Among points contenders, leader Tony Stewart was 24th, Martin was fifth, Jimmie Johnson was 31st, and Newman, fourth in the ranks, is on the pole.

Ryan Newman, No. 12 ALLTEL Ford, 23.494sec/155.835mph
Jamie McMurray, No. 40 Coors Light Dodge, 23.691/154.540
Todd Bodine, No. 26 Discover Card Ford, 23.703/154.462
Mike Skinner, No. 4 Kodak Chevrolet, 23.718/154.364
Mark Martin, No. 6 Pfizer/Viagra Ford, 23.751/154.149
Jeff Green, No. 30 America Online Chevrolet, 23.757/154.110
Kurt Busch, No. 97 Rubbermaid Ford, 23.763/154.072
Rusty Wallace, No. 2 Miller Lite Ford, 23.786/153.923
Robby Gordon, No. 31 Cingular Chevrolet, 23.787/153.916
Bill Elliott, No. 9 Dodge Dealers/UAW Dodge, 23.793/153.877
